DeepSeek R1 Distill Qwen 32B leads with 6.0% higher average benchmark score. DeepSeek R1 Distill Qwen 32B offers 224.0K more tokens in context window than Phi 4. Both models have similar pricing. Overall, DeepSeek R1 Distill Qwen 32B is the stronger choice for coding tasks.
DeepSeek
DeepSeek-R1-Distill-Qwen-32B was created as a larger distilled variant, designed to transfer more of DeepSeek-R1's reasoning capabilities into a Qwen-based foundation. Built to serve applications requiring enhanced analytical depth, it represents a powerful option in the distilled reasoning model family.
Microsoft
Phi-4 was introduced as the fourth generation of Microsoft's small language model series, designed to push the boundaries of what compact models can achieve. Built with advanced training techniques and architectural improvements, it demonstrates continued progress in efficient, high-quality language models.
